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2012169975A1] The purpose of the invention is to create a relay (3) with improved yoke (31), in particular a relay (31) of a switch (S) for interruption of an electric circuit in the differential current between a phase conductor (P) and a neutral conductor (N), by which despite to essentially simplified manufacturing of the yoke (31) reliability of the relay (3) and consequently also the switch (S) could be essentially improved. According to the invention, the yoke (31) of the relay (3) is formed of two plate¬ like parts (31', 31 ") consisting of highly permeable ferromagnetic material, which are each per se adapted to cooperate with a permanent magnet (32) and between which a layer (320) is inserted, which consists of composite material having relative permeability within the range 3 = µ = 15, wherein the thickness of said layer (310) amounts 0,1 to 1,0 mm.
